The Irvine Valley women's beach volleyball won an Orange Empire Conference title, made the CCCAA State Championships and ended up seeing its team of Taira Ka'awaloa and Megan Ramseyer win a state pairs title.
Irvine Valley's annual award winners, included athletes of the year Taira Ka'awaloa (volleyball) and Matt August (volleyball) and scholar athletes of the year Megan Ramseyer (volleyball) and Austin McBain (volleyball).
Taira Ka'awaloa, who won indoor and beach volleyball state championships, and Matt August, who was one of the best men's volleyball players in the state are Irvine Valley's female and male athletes of the year for 2017-18.
Indoor and beach volleyball state champion and All-American Megan Ramseyer and conference volleyball setter of the year Austin McBain have been named Irvine Valley's scholar athletes of the year for 2017-18.
Irvine Valley's Taira Ka'awaloa and Megan Ramseyer capped a great year by winning the CCCAA State Championship beach volleyball pairs title Saturday at West Valley College. The two also helped capture an indoor title for IVC.
